エレガントなコーディング: WebStorm は開発の頂点へ導きます


ここに画像の説明を挿入
ウェブストーム公式サイト

序章

WebStorm は、開発者がエレガントにコードを作成できるようにするための多くの機能とツールを提供する強力な統合開発環境 (IDE) です。

私はフロントエンド開発エンジニアなので、フロントエンドアプリケーションの開発には WebStorm を使用していますが、このエディターは非常に強力なので、強くお勧めします。

この記事では、WebStorm の強力な機能の一部を活用して、開発の生産性を向上させ、適切なコード構造を作成する方法を検討します。

WebStrom の利点

  • 优雅的代码编辑
    WebStorm は、や など代码自动完成豊富なコード編集機能を提供します入力内容に基づいて関連するコードの提案を提供し、一般的なコード スニペットをすばやく完成させることができます。さらに、変数の名前変更、メソッドの抽出などのコードのリファクタリングもサポートされており、コードをクリーンで保守しやすく保つことができます。コードのさまざまな部分にすばやく移動することで、コードをより迅速に参照して変更できます。智能重构代码导航
  • 强大的调试功能
    强大的调试器WebStorm には、支持多种调试方式ブラウザーでの JavaScript コードのデバッグ、Node.js でのバックエンド コードのデバッグなどの組み込み機能があります。断点特定の時点で実行を一時停止し、変数の値とコードの実行を確認するようにコードを設定できます。さらに、WebStorm は、コード実行の詳細をより深く理解するのに役立つ、式評価などの高度なデバッグ ツールも提供します。
  • 前端开发支持
    WebStorm は、HTML、CSS、JavaScript などのフロントエンド開発を適切にサポートします。これは、標準に準拠した HTML コードを作成し、CSS プロパティと値を自動的に完成させ、強力でJavaScript 代码分析機能的なものを提供するのに役立ちます错误检查さらに、 や のReact自動生成などAngular代码片段一般的なフロントエンド フレームワークの統合サポートも提供します。模板组件
  • 版本控制集成
    WebStorm は、や など版本控制系统一般的なツールを統合し、IDE でバージョン管理操作を直接実行できるようにします。、 、などの WebStorm のインターフェイスを通じて一般的なバージョン管理操作を実行できますさらに、WebStorm は、コードの競合を解決し、異なるバージョンのコードをマージするのに役立つ強力なツールも提供します。GitSVN提交代码切换分支合并代码代码比较和合并工具
  • 代码质量分析
    代码质量分析工具WebStorm は、コード内の潜在的な問題を見つけて修正するのに役立つ強力なツールを提供します。静的コード分析を通じてコードのエラー、警告、コード スタイル違反をチェックし、修正の提案を提供します。さらに、WebStorm は、コード仕様とベスト プラクティスをより適切に遵守できる第三方的代码检查工具ように、ESLintや などの統合もサポートしていますTSLint

WebStormの欠点

  • 价格较高
    WebStorm は比較的高価な商用ソフトウェアであり、個人の開発者や小規模チームにとっては高額になる可能性があります。(インターネット上にはクラックできるプラグインがたくさんありますが、やはり著作権侵害は恥ずべきことであり、皆さんには正規版をサポートしていただきたいと思っています。)
  • 资源占用较大
    WebStorm は強力な統合開発環境です。多くのリソースを占有する必要があり系统资源、動作が遅くなる可能性があります。構成が低いコンピュータでは、開発効率に影響を与える可能性があります。
  • 学习曲线较陡
    高级功能WebStorm は強力な開発ツールですが、非常に多くの開発ツールがあることも意味しており复杂的操作、新しいユーザーが使い始めるときに学習して適応するのに時間がかかる可能性があります。
  • 缺乏对其他语言和框架的支持
    WebStorm は Web 開発を強力にサポートしていますが、其他语言和框架的支持相对较弱. 他のタイプのアプリケーションを開発している場合は、別のエディターまたは IDE の使用が必要になる場合があります。
  • 社区插件生态相对较弱
    WebStorm には優れたプラグインがいくつかありますが内置功能、特定のニーズや拡張機能に対応するプラグインを見つけることができない場合があります。いくつかのオープンソース エディタと比較すると、WebStorm は插件生态系统比較的弱いです。

自己使用プラグインの推奨

WebStorm の長所と短所を読んだ後、開発に WebStorm を使用するときにいくつかの組み込みプラグインに加えて、いくつかの便利なプラグインをお勧めします。

  • GitToolBox
    このプラグインは、カーソルが置かれているコード行の後に、このコード行の最新の変更情報を表示できます。それらは修改人、、、修改时间ですgit 记录
    GitToolBox エフェクトのデモ
  • HighlightBracketPair
    このプラグインは、カーソルが置かれているコード ブロックの括弧を強調表示できます。このプラグインは使いやすいですが、WebStorm の上位バージョンが必要です。
    HighlightBracketPair エフェクトのデモ
  • Import Cost
    このプラグインは、import を使用してモジュールをインポートするときに、import ステートメントの後にインポートされたモジュールのファイル サイズとそのパッケージ化されたサイズを表示できます。
    費用効果デモのインポート
    上記のプラグインは、ダウンロード完了後に WebStorm を再起動すると有効になります。面倒な設定は必要なく、そのまま使用できます。ただし、2 番目の括弧の強調色に満足できない場合は、プラグインなので、自分で設定できます。もちろん便利なプラグインはこれに限定されませんが、これは私が開発時に使用したオススメのプラグインです、他にも便利なプラグインがあればプライベートメッセージでお勧めしていただければと思います。使用後は一緒に持ち帰ってください。評価してください。

要約:

WebStorm は、開発者がエレガントにコードを作成できるようにするための多くの強力な機能とツールを提供する強力な IDE です。WebStorm を通じて、豊富なコード編集機能、強力なデバッグ機能、フロントエンド開発のサポート、バージョン管理の統合、コード品質分析が得られます。これらの機能により、開発効率が向上し、より優れたコード アーキテクチャを作成できます。初心者でも経験豊富な開発者でも、WebStorm は試してみる価値のある開発ツールです。

おすすめ

転載: blog.csdn.net/McapricornZ/article/details/131501920